Where to Watch Oscar-Nominated Short Films
Okay, you're convinced. You want to watch these Oscar-nominated short films. But where do you find them? Luckily, there are several options available, depending on your preference and budget.
Theatrical Release
One of the best ways to experience Oscar-nominated short films is on the big screen. Every year, a curated program of the nominated shorts is released in theaters across the country (and sometimes internationally). This is a fantastic opportunity to see these films as they were intended to be seen – with stunning visuals and immersive sound.
Check your local independent cinemas or art-house theaters for screenings. Keep an eye out for special events or Q&A sessions with the filmmakers, which can add another layer of appreciation to the experience. Plus, there's something special about watching movies in a communal setting, surrounded by fellow film enthusiasts.
Streaming Platforms
In the age of streaming, it's no surprise that many Oscar-nominated short films eventually make their way to online platforms. Keep an eye on popular services like Netflix, Amazon Prime Video, Hulu, and Vimeo. While the availability may vary depending on your region and the specific film, it's always worth checking. Some platforms may offer a dedicated collection of Oscar-nominated short films, making it easy to browse and discover new favorites.
On Demand
Another convenient option is to rent or purchase Oscar-nominated short films on demand. Platforms like iTunes, Google Play, and YouTube often offer individual shorts for a small fee. This is a great way to watch specific films that you're particularly interested in without committing to a subscription service.

A Look at Different Categories
The Oscar-nominated short films are typically divided into three categories: Animated Short Film, Documentary Short Subject, and Live Action Short Film. Each category offers a unique perspective and style, so it's worth exploring all three.
Animated Short Film
Animated short films are a feast for the eyes and the imagination. These films use various animation techniques, from traditional hand-drawn animation to cutting-edge CGI, to tell stories that are often whimsical, heartwarming, or thought-provoking. They frequently explore themes of childhood, friendship, and the power of imagination. Animated short films are not just for kids; they can be enjoyed by audiences of all ages.
The artistry and technical skill involved in creating these films are truly impressive. Animators often spend years perfecting their craft, meticulously crafting every frame to bring their stories to life. The results are often visually stunning and emotionally resonant.
Documentary Short Subject
Documentary short subjects offer a window into the real world, exploring a wide range of topics from social issues to personal stories. These films often shed light on underrepresented communities, highlight important causes, or offer new perspectives on familiar subjects. They are a powerful tool for raising awareness and inspiring change.
Documentary short films often rely on compelling storytelling, intimate interviews, and archival footage to create a lasting impact. They can be both informative and emotionally moving, leaving you with a deeper understanding of the world around you. Many documentary short films have gone on to spark important conversations and inspire action.
Live Action Short Film
Live-action short films encompass a broad range of genres and styles, from dramas and comedies to thrillers and experimental films. These films often tell stories that are intimate, personal, and emotionally charged. They offer a platform for emerging filmmakers to showcase their talent and vision.
Live-action short films often feature strong performances, compelling narratives, and innovative filmmaking techniques. They can be a powerful and memorable cinematic experience, leaving you pondering the themes and characters long after the credits have rolled. Many live-action short films have served as a launching pad for successful careers in the film industry.
